This course teaches you the advanced skills necessary to implement and operate enterprise-level Aruba Campus Access solutions. You will build on the skills you learned at the Associate level to configure, secure, and manage modern, open standards-based wired and wireless network solutions using Aruba's switching, mobility, security, and management technologies. In this course, participants learn about technologies including but not limited to: secure port access with Aruba's dynamic segmentation, redundancy technologies such as Multiple Spanning Tree Protocol (MSTP), link aggregation techniques, including Link Aggregation Control Protocol (LACP) and switch virtualization with Aruba’s Virtual Switching Extension (VSX) and Aruba's Virtual Switching Framework (VSF). This course is approximately 50% lecture and 50% hands-on lab exercises.

Target Audience

The ideal candidate has 2 to 5 years’ experience with Aruba portfolio and an understanding of the implications of their actions on the network, impact and risk of change management. They  have a distinguished understanding of different protocols across vendors, performance optimization across network disciplines, and a basic understanding of API calls and configuration. They can identify and fix configuration issues.
